Billionaire James Dyson just sold his Singapore penthouse at a massive loss a year after his company scrapped plans to design an electric vehicle in the city

project because it was closer to suppliers and Asian markets where it would eventually be sold. It was planned to debut in 2021.

In October 2019, Dyson announced that the elctric car project was officially dead. Dyson said that though engineers had developed a "fantastic" car, it was " and the company could not find a buyer. Now, almost exactly a year later Dyson is losing out on millions in the sale of his penthouse.Guoco Tower.The tallest building in Singapore, Guoco Tower is located in the desirable Tanjong Pagar neighborhood in the business district.Designers integrated some sustainable aspects, like solar panels as a roof over one of the public spaces.The building is mixed use, with offices, stores and residences.
